Live wonderfully in the Vondelkwartier Here you live well in a popular neighborhood with mainly many atmospheric homes from the 1930s, with bay windows and stained glass, with front gardens on wide avenues and greenery. The range of schools is diverse and the daycare centers are also within walking distance. But the Schoterbos is also close by with a playground, nursery and mini zoo Artisklas. There is more relaxation to be found in the area, such as in Spaarnwoude (with the Zorgvrij farm) or the De Hekslootpolder nature reserve (located next to the neighborhood). Ideal for dog, cycling, walking and running enthusiasts! By bike you can reach the swimming water at the Westbroekplas with the cozy restaurant Villa Westend within 5 minutes. But also the beach, the dunes, Spaarndam or the center of Haarlem, they are easy to reach by bike. No shortage of shops, shopping center Marsmanplein is located on the other side of the Rijksstraatweg and provides supermarkets, specialty shops, bakery, hairdresser and a cozy square with catering. Commuters quickly reach the arterial roads to Amsterdam, Schiphol, The Hague or Alkmaar. One of the many buses takes you to the train station of Haarlem in a short time (or approx. 12 minutes by bike).
